Brooks & Dunn – A Man This Lonely

“A Man This Lonely,” a song written by Ronnie Dunn and Tommy Lee James, was recorded by the duo, Brooks & Dunn for the Arista label, in January 1996, at Soundshop Studio, 1307 Division St., Nashville, TN, in the recording session of the album the duo was accompanied by: Brent Mason (electric guitar), Bruce C. Bouton (steel and slide guitar), Glenn Worf, David Hungate and Michael Rhodes (bass guitar), Lonnie Wilson (drums and percussion), Tom Roady (percussion), Rob Hajacos (fddle), Dennis Burnside (piano, kyboards and Hammond B-3 organ), John Wesley Ryles and Dennis Wilson (background vocalsl). With the production of Kix Brooks, Ronnie Dunn and Don Cook, the song was released on December 9, 1996. On February 22, 1997, the song reached # 1 on the US Hot Country Songs charts, staying 20 weeks on the charts. On the Canada Country Tracks charts, it would reach # 4. It was the eleventh number one in Brooks & Dunn’s career.



The song was included in Brooks & Dunn’s fourth studio album, Borderline (Arista 1996), the album was released on April 26, 1996, quickly reaching # 1, on the charts of US Top Country Albums, the 4th May 7, 1996, for 7 weeks it would remain at number one, and it would remain on the charts for a total of 102 weeks. On the Canadian RPM Country Albums charts, it also reached # 1. The album was certified platinum in the USA and gold in Canada.
